Michael had a strong spirit and tenacity that drove him in life. He feared nothing and you always knew what was on his mind. He loved his family deeply and they loved him. Michael loved creating "eye art". He was very gifted in music, he loved singing and playing the piano. He was also a make up artist. Michael was a loving son, brother, uncle and friend.
Michael was preceded in death by his father, James Avery. Those who are grateful for having shared in Michael's life are his mother, Barbara; two sisters, Christine Mandry and husband Dan, Jan Miller and husband Loyd; nieces and nephews, Tony Ellerman, Andy Ellerman, DJ Hill, Ashli Todd and husband Jake, Dustyn Miller and wife Heather; many great nieces, nephews, other relatives and many friends.
All services for Michael Avery will be private and held at a later date.
